Israel has intercepted a Gaza-bound aid ship carrying Greta Thunberg and different outstanding activists, detaining these onboard, with the vessel being taken to Israel.
The Freedom Flotilla Coalition (FFC) earlier mentioned the Israeli army had boarded the “Madleen,” which was trying to ship support to Gaza.
“The passengers are anticipated to return to their house international locations,” Israel’s Overseas Ministry mentioned in a submit on X.
Local weather activist Thunberg, “Sport of Thrones” actor Liam Cunningham and Rima Hassan – a French member of the European Parliament – are amongst these on the Madleen.
The FFC group posted a photograph on Telegram early Monday native time, displaying members of the crew sitting contained in the boat carrying lifejackets and with their palms within the air. No Israel Protection Power troopers could be seen within the picture.
In an earlier submit, the FFC mentioned the ship had come “beneath assault in worldwide waters.”
“Quadcopters are surrounding the ship, spraying it with a white paint-like substance. Communications are jammed, and disturbing sounds are being performed over the radio,” FFC mentioned on its Telegram channel.
Israel has repeatedly vowed to cease the help boat from reaching Gaza, and described the ship as a “selfie yacht” carrying “celebrities.”
“I’ve instructed the IDF to make sure that the ‘Madleen’ flotilla doesn’t attain Gaza,” Israeli protection minister Israel Katz mentioned on Sunday.
The help boat first reported indicators of Israeli army motion within the early hours on Monday morning.
“Simply a short time in the past, two Israeli drones had been above the FFC Madleen and dropped or sprayed some form of white chemical on the Madleen. Now the Madleen appears to be surrounded by Israeli naval commandos,” Huwaida Arraf, Freedom Flotilla organizer and steering committee member and US human rights lawyer, informed CNN.
In a video livestreamed from the boat and posted by the FFC, activist Yasmin Acar confirmed a white substance on the deck, saying it had been dropped on the vessel. Acar was later heard saying it was affecting her eyes. Earlier than the reside stream ended, Acar could possibly be heard saying the Israeli army was speaking with the board.
Israel’s international ministry mentioned the group “tried to stage a media provocation whose sole goal was to achieve publicity.”
“There are methods to ship support to the Gaza Strip — they don’t contain Instagram selfies,” it added.
The “Madleen” is a part of the Freedom Flotilla Coalition, a company that has campaigned in opposition to Israel’s blockade of Gaza and tried to interrupt the siege by boat.
The crew, which has publicized the situation of the ship with a web based tracker, started getting ready for the potential of interception by the Israeli army. As of Monday morning, the UK-flagged civilian vessel was north of Egypt within the Mediterranean Sea, slowly approaching the coast of Gaza.
“We all know that it’s a really dangerous mission and we all know that earlier experiences with flotillas like this have resulted in assaults, violence and even circumstances of loss of life,” Thunberg informed CNN on Saturday.
After an 11-week blockade that prevented any humanitarian support from coming into Gaza, Israel has begun permitting a trickle of support in as soon as once more.
However it is just a fraction of the help that entered the enclave earlier than the battle, with humanitarian organizations warning of a worsening humanitarian disaster and the rising danger of widespread famine.
Israel’s international ministry earlier posted video on X displaying a Navy staffer issuing what seems to be a radio message to the vessel.
“The maritime zone off the coast of Gaza is closed to maritime site visitors,” the unidentified Navy employees member is heard saying. She is later heard saying support must be delivered by “established channels.”
In a press release, the ministry mentioned “unauthorized makes an attempt to breach the blockade are harmful, illegal, and undermine ongoing humanitarian efforts.”
“We name on all actors to behave responsibly and to channel humanitarian support by reputable, coordinated mechanisms, not by provocation,” the ministry added in a press release on Monday native time.
